Lismore
English
Etymology
From Irish lios mór and Scottish Gaelic Lios Mòr.
Proper noun
Lismore
- A town in County Waterford, Ireland (Irish grid ref X 0498).
- An island in Loch Linnhe, north of Oban, Argyll and Bute council area, Scotland (OS grid ref NM84).
- A community in Pictou County, Nova Scotia, Canada.
- A minor city and township in Nobles County, Minnesota, United States, named after the Irish town.
- A city and local government area in the Northern Rivers region, New South Wales, Australia.
- A town in the Shire of Corangamite, Victoria, Australia.
- A rural locality near the Hinds River, south Canterbury, New Zealand. [1]
